I have conflicted feelings towards green beans. They look nice – lovely green – but so often
seem to disappoint. In an attempt to
jazz them up I came up with these Gingered
Beans with a Mustard Vinaigrette.
Ingredients:
Green beans
Grated ginger
Extra Virgin Olive Oil
Lemon juice
Capers - chopped
Parsley - chopped
Chilli (fresh) - chopped
Dijon mustard
Salt and pepper
Method:
Cook your beans in a steamer or blanch them. If steaming put the grated ginger and a touch
of salt in with them.
Put all the other ingredients into a little jar and
shake it to make your dressing. I
haven't given quantities because it depends how much you like lemon and
mustard. I put in quite a lot of both so
the dressing had real tanginess.
Pour the dressing over the cooked beans and serve when
they are warm rather than hot.
